Technical Analysis and Key Levels to Watch
Looking at the broader crypto market, it is clear that Dogecoin has experienced a gradual decline from its recent highs. Fibonacci retracement levels highlight critical support and resistance zones that could guide traders in predicting the next move. Currently, the 50% Fibonacci retracement level at $0.1861 is holding strong, but a decline below this point could bring Dogecoin (DOGE) to the next key support at $0.1815, which corresponds to the 61.8% retracement level. This area could attract buyers looking for an entry point, but if it fails to hold, the price could continue its downward trend.
The next significant support level lies at $0.1757, which could become a crucial point for Dogecoin (DOGE) in the event of further declines. For Dogecoin (DOGE) to confirm a recovery, it will need to break above the $0.195 resistance level and maintain strong trading volume. However, without a clear bullish push above the resistance zone between $0.1933 and $0.1998, the downward momentum may persist.
